Introduction

The 13th China Visualization and Visual Analytics Conference (ChinaVis 2026) will be held in Hangzhou, China, 19 to 22 July 2026, hosted by China Society of Image and Graphics, Technical Committee on Visualization and Visual Analysis, Zhejiang University, Hangzhou Research Institute of AI and Holographic Technology, Hangzhou Dianzi University, China Academy of Art, Zhejiang University of Technology, Communication University of Zhejiang and Hangzhou City University with multiple sponsorships.

The special topics at the ChinaVis conference are designed to discuss state-of-the-art research progress and key challenges in visualization and visual analytics. In the past ChinaVis conferences, the topics of special sessions included visualization theory and methods, interaction technology, discipline development, education and popular science, interdisciplinary fields such as artificial intelligence and art design, as well as safety, space-time, industry applications and other aspects. In 2026, based on the topics selected in the past, further in-depth and expanded directions will be carried out, especially in the content of digital humanity, artificial intelligence, and visualization integration.

Special Topic Format

Each special session is 90 minutes long. Each topic invites four invited speakers, with 20 minutes for each talk. The session may also invite additional experts and scholars for comments and discussion. Each special session reserves 10 minutes for discussion. The actual time allocation can be adjusted by each session. The conference will schedule special sessions on the afternoon of July 20 and throughout July 21, 2026.

Proposal Information

We are openly soliciting proposals for ChinaVis 2026 special sessions. Interested applicants should submit a document including the topic title, abstract, and information for all speakers or discussion experts, including name, affiliation, short bio, and profile photo. Special sessions particularly encourage topics in new areas and interdisciplinary directions of visualization and visual analytics. The main applicant does not need to be a session speaker, but should obtain consent from all invited speakers before submitting the proposal. Each selected speaker needs to register for the conference in the same way as other participants. The conference will award speaker certificates and invite speakers to related reception banquets.
